Vanguard Group Inc. cut its stake in Sanmina Corporation (NASDAQ:SANM – Free Report) by 5.6% during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und owned 6,782,467 shares of the electronics maker’s stock after selling 398,618 shares during the quarter. Vanguard Group Inc. owned approximately 12.42% of Sanmina worth $1,017,845,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

About Sanmina
Sanmina Corporation is a leading global electronics manufacturing services (EMS) provider specializing in the design, production and end-to-end supply chain solutions for complex electronic products. Founded in 1980, the company has built a reputation for delivering high-reliability manufacturing across a wide range of industries, including communications, computing, aerospace and defense, medical, automotive and industrial sectors.
Sanmina’s core offerings encompass product design and engineering support, precision PCB fabrication and assembly, system integration, testing, and final system deployment.
